TPWallet 身份钱包与单链钱包:安全、性能与未来演进全面分析

导言:

本文围绕 TPWallet 所代表的“身份钱包(identity wallet)”与常见的“单链钱包(single-chain wallet)”进行对比与深度剖析,重点覆盖安全认证、即时转账、合约导入、高效能创新模式、信息安全技术,并给出专业展望与实践建议。

一、安全认证

1. 多因素与设备绑定:身份钱包倾向引入设备指纹、生物识别与多设备信任链,结合设备公钥绑定实现强认证;单链钱包多依赖私钥/助记词管理,安全性取决于私钥保护策略。

2. 密钥管理:TPWallet 可结合阈值签名(MPC)与硬件安全模块(HSM/TEE)来分散私钥风险;单链钱包若仅靠本地私钥文件或助记词备份,面临单点泄露风险。

3. 社交恢复与委托:身份钱包常实现社交恢复(trusted guardians)或智能合约托管恢复流程,平衡可用性与安全性;单链钱包恢复通常为助记词,用户体验较差但结构简单。

二、即时转账

1. 链内确认与速率:单链钱包在同一链上转账依赖区块确认速度;身份钱包通过集成 Layer-2、支付通道或预签名交易池可实现近实时到账体验。

2. 跨链机制:TPWallet 可聚合跨链桥、跨链消息协议与中继服务,提供统一资产视图与快速跨链兑换,但需防范桥的信任与合约风险。

3. 手续费与用户体验:通过 Gas 代付、代付策略或预存 Gas 池,身份钱包能明显降低用户门槛并实现即时感知的转账体验。

三、合约导入

1. 合约验证流程:导入合约时需自动化 ABI/字节码检验、来源证明与校验签名,以防钓鱼合约注入。

2. 沙盒与仿真:在钱包端引入交易模拟与静态分析(如符号执行)可在发送前检测风险行为;对复杂合约建议进行第三方审计与签名白名单机制。

3. 多链合约兼容:单链钱包通常只支持本链合约ABI;身份钱包应支持 EVM 兼容链、非EVM链的适配层与统一抽象,便于用户导入跨链合约交互。

四、高效能创新模式

1. 账户抽象与ERC-4337:支持账号抽象可将复杂签名策略、批量交易、免Gas体验等上链,提升灵活性。

2. 聚合与批处理:批量交易、交易合并与聚合签名能显著减少链上交互次数,提高吞吐与降低费用。

3. 中继与代付服务:通过可靠的 relayer、zk-rollup 或 optimistic rollup 集成,实现低延迟、高吞吐的支付场景。

4. 模块化钱包设计:将认证模块、支付模块、合约模块解耦,便于快速迭代与第三方扩展。

五、信息安全技术

1. 加密与密钥分片:采用端到端加密、阈值签名(MPC)、密钥分片与分布式备份提高抗攻破能力。

2. 安全执行环境:利用TEE、硬件钱包或离线签名设备隔离私钥,并对签名策略做最小权限控制。

3. 行为检测与审计:引入异常交易检测、回溯日志、链上行为分析与差分隐私保护用户元数据。

4. 合规与隐私平衡:在满足KYC/AML合规的同时,通过零知识证明等技术尽可能减少对用户隐私的泄露。

六、专业剖析与展望

1. 优势:身份钱包在用户体验、安全性与多链统一操作上具有显著优势,适合面向普通用户与企业级场景;单链钱包则以实现简单、去中心化低成本为特点。

2. 挑战:跨链安全、密钥治理、合规要求以及生态互操作仍是核心难题。桥的安全性、社交恢复的信任模型、以及 relayer 的经济激励都需细致设计。

3. 发展方向:未来可见趋势包括更广泛的账户抽象采纳、MPC 与 zk 技术结合、钱包即身份(Wallet-as-Identity)服务的行业落地、以及基于智能合约的更安全恢复与多签范式。

4. 实践建议:对开发者与产品团队建议:优先引入多因素与MPC混合密钥策略、在体验层面实现Gas代付/预付池、并建立合约导入的自动化审计流水线与强白名单策略。

结语:

TPWallet 风格的身份钱包代表着从单纯密钥托管向用户身份与权限管理升级的方向。通过结合多因素认证、阈值签名、账户抽象与跨链能力,能在保证安全的同时显著提升用户体验。但技术实现需兼顾可审计性与合规性,未来的竞争将取决于安全工程能力、跨链生态合作与对用户隐私的保护策略。

作者:李辰发布时间:2025-11-04 12:32:23

评论

CryptoFan88

很系统的分析,尤其赞同把MPC和账户抽象结合的建议。

小白测评

作为普通用户,Gas代付和一键恢复听起来就很友好,期待更多落地应用。

Sam_Li

关于合约导入的沙盒仿真部分能否分享具体工具链?很有价值的观点。

区块链老王

文章兼顾理论与实践,跨链与桥的风险分析很到位。

Mia

身份钱包确实是下一步大趋势,隐私保护建议补充更多ZK方案细节。

相关阅读
<abbr draggable="4mt"></abbr><small date-time="0wt"></small><small dropzone="jo6"></small>